HPPA: Transition to new non-addon NPTL.
authorCarlos O'Donell <carlos@systemhalted.org>
Sun, 7 Sep 2014 20:18:06 +0000 (16:18 -0400)
committerCarlos O'Donell <carlos@systemhalted.org>
Mon, 8 Sep 2014 02:08:36 +0000 (22:08 -0400)
commitd83f0734e1522a5e5ea2494565f4dcd25a86d6a0
tree9bda9b95797d592780251903ec6a5a5917a63f6e
parent21c83793a223666b8cfe438d81615941896b355c
HPPA: Transition to new non-addon NPTL.

Merge roland/nptl-hppa to master, update and test for hppa-linux-gnu.

This commit squashes and commits the work done by Roland McGrath on
roland/nptl-hppa to migrate hppa to the new non-addon NPTL. Some
additional tweaks were required for tcb-offsets.sym to work correctly
along with clone.S (unique to hppa).
19 files changed:
ChangeLog
sysdeps/hppa/nptl/bits/pthreadtypes.h [moved from sysdeps/unix/sysv/linux/hppa/nptl/bits/pthreadtypes.h with 100% similarity]
sysdeps/hppa/nptl/bits/semaphore.h [moved from sysdeps/unix/sysv/linux/hppa/nptl/bits/semaphore.h with 100% similarity]
sysdeps/hppa/nptl/tcb-offsets.sym
sysdeps/unix/sysv/linux/hppa/arch-fork.h [moved from sysdeps/unix/sysv/linux/hppa/nptl/fork.c with 89% similarity]
sysdeps/unix/sysv/linux/hppa/clone.S
sysdeps/unix/sysv/linux/hppa/lowlevellock.h [moved from sysdeps/unix/sysv/linux/hppa/nptl/lowlevellock.h with 100% similarity]
sysdeps/unix/sysv/linux/hppa/nptl/clone.S [deleted file]
sysdeps/unix/sysv/linux/hppa/nptl/libc-lowlevellock.c [deleted file]
sysdeps/unix/sysv/linux/hppa/pt-vfork.S [moved from sysdeps/unix/sysv/linux/hppa/nptl/pt-vfork.S with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thread.h [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thread.h with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threadP.h [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threadP.h with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thread_cond_broadcast.c [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thread_cond_broadcast.c with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thread_cond_destroy.c [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thread_cond_destroy.c with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thread_cond_init.c [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thread_cond_init.c with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thread_cond_signal.c [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thread_cond_signal.c with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thread_cond_timedwait.c [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thread_cond_timedwait.c with 100% similarity]
sysdeps/unix/sysv/linux/hppa/pthread_cond_wait.c [moved from sysdeps/unix/sysv/linux/hppa/nptl/pthread_cond_wait.c with 100% similarity]
sysdeps/unix/sysv/linux/hppa/sysdep-cancel.h [moved from sysdeps/unix/sysv/linux/hppa/nptl/sysdep-cancel.h with 100% similarity]